The Embassy of Maldives in United Arab Emirates in collaboration with Abu Dhabi Chambers of Commerce and Industry organized the Webinar on Investment Opportunities in the Maldives to strengthen the economic cooperation between the Maldives and UAE.
Minister of Finance of the Maldives, H.E. Ibrahim Ameer, in his keynote presentation highlighted the unprecedent shocks that Maldives experienced due to the Covid-19 as the economy depend highly on the tourism sector. Minister Ameer also explained that diversification of the economy is being pursued as a way forward for a resilient economy. He also noted the significant economic gains achieved through the tremendous efforts for economic recovery and envisaged a prospective 2021 for the Maldives.
Senior Officials from Government Ministries including Ministry of Economic Development, Ministry of Tourism, Ministry of Fisheries, Marine Resources and Agriculture and Maldives Fund Management Corporation Limited participated in the event. The government agencies provided an overview of Maldives’ recovery priorities and investment opportunities from their respective sectors.
Speaking at the webinar, Minister of State for Foreign Affairs H.E. Ahmed Khaleel emphasized the important initiative led by Foreign Minister H.E. Abdulla Shahid, together with Maldives diplomatic missions abroad, to step-up the work on external resource mobilisation for the much-needed recovery from this pandemic. “Along with relevant counterparts and line ministries at home, our embassies will actively work as “agents” to mobilise aid, promote tourism, facilitate trade and attract investment opportunities,” he noted.
Followed by the remarks, a question and answer session was conducted by the UAE embassy for a better insight of the projects and investment opportunities.
Total 85 investors participated in the webinar through Abu Dhabi Chambers of Commerce and Industry. The webinar was conducted in English with interpretation in Arabic.
The closing remarks of the webinar was delivered by Ambassador Extraordinary & Plenipotentiary of Maldives to UAE, Her Excellency Aminath Shabeena. Ambassador noted the Government of United Arab Emirates for the excellent bilateral relations that exist between the Maldives and the UAE, and thanked the Abu Dhabi Chambers of Commerce and Industry for the support extended towards co-hosting this successful webinar.
H. E. Ambassador Shabeena also acknowledged with appreciation the participation of the line Ministries with support and co-ordination by the Ministry of Foreign Affairs in hosting this webinar.
